CVE-2026-6404
Description
The Anomify AI – Anomaly Detection and Alerting pl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ting via the 'anomify_api_key' parameter in versions up to and including 0.3.6. This is due to insufficient input sanitization and missing output escaping: the plugin applies sanitize_text_field() to the Metric Data Key input before saving it via update_option(), but sanitize_text_field() strips HTML tags without encoding double-quote characters, and the value is then echoed directly into an HTML attribute context (value="...") without esc_attr(). This makes it possible for authenticated attackers with administrator-level access to inject arbitrary web scripts that execute whenever a user visits the plugin's settings page.
